Prof Dr Victor Hoe a Public and Occupational Health specialist explains the difference between a normal N95 respirator and an N95 respirator with an ‘easy breathing valve’. The video shows a P95 respirator with an ‘easy breathing valve’ instead of an N95 Respirator, however, the information is the same for both. Respirators certified by NIOSH CDC USA carry the letter N, R and P. Respirators rated “N,” are Not resistant to oil, “R” is somewhat Resistant to oil, and “P” is strongly resistant (oil proof).
